This is my first attempt at something aesthetically pleasing. Its O1 and amboyna with nickel pins. It needs a little more sharpening and a sheath, but it feels nice in the hand. Let me know what you think.


 
For a first or second knife, you make me look like a hack! That is beautiful, very nice work. Very few people can get the borders right on an overlay, even after having done it many times, and yours is one of the best I've seen. Way to go!

I would like to see the grind farther up the blade though. The nice thing about a blade that shape, as you grind toward the spine you automatically get a nice distal taper in the blade. Give it a try next time, you'll like it. ;)

thanks for the compliments everybody,

Terry-Dodson, The handle was sanded down to 600 grit and then polished with the little polishing wheel on my dremel and some cheap polishing compound

ddavelarsen, after I was done i thought about taking the grind up higher, next time it'll happen, i am making a small drop point with the same style handle and some other changes
